Output 098f821d6806ce4289cd8402e4646c786ce10901a821acf1bbd130a6f03cb8c7:110

value
10049410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8cc4876ef4dda35270dd4ec7c0952048e00ceb OP_EQUAL
address
3MtTtebL97VeGaVkiBHXANZcumLo2ioyNw
transaction
098f821d6806ce4289cd8402e4646c786ce10901a821acf1bbd130a6f03cb8c7
spent
true